如何构建一个绝对干净的 Windows 开发环境

2025-12-06 · 那夜的雨
如何构建一个绝对干净的 Windows 开发环境
745641 0 370633

如果你必须使用 Windows开发,那么以下配置可以做到:

“接近 macOS 的纯净体验”。

1. 使用 Windows 11 Pro(最好 ARM 版)

ARM 版无法运行大量国产全家桶,反而更干净、安全。

2. 禁用 Microsoft Store 自动安装垃圾 UWP

组策略设置:

Turn off Microsoft consumer features → Enabled

3. 禁用所有预装无用组件

PowerShell:

Get-AppxPackage *xbox* | Remove-AppxPackage
Get-AppxPackage *bing* | Remove-AppxPackage
Get-AppxPackage *news* | Remove-AppxPackage

4. 拒绝国产软件进入系统

软件来源必须是:

  • 官网
  • GitHub
  • 开源项目
  • 开发工具(JetBrains、Microsoft)

5. 所有陌生软件 → 放进虚拟机运行

用 Hyper-V / Parallels / VMware 隔离。

6. 不用国产输入法 → 使用 Windows 内置 + 自定义词库

国产输入法常常带广告/监控/自启。

7. 使用本地账号,不绑定任何国产账号

减少后台同步、常驻程序。

8. 创建开发快照

在配置好后:

  • 做一个 Hyper-V 快照
  • 或做一个 Parallels 快照

以后系统乱了,1 秒恢复。

评论

加载中...

登录后即可发表评论

立即登录